Find the sum or difference for each of the following expressions:

a. -2.63 + 33
b. -4 - (-1.07)
c. 0.74 + (-2)
d. -3 - 0.356

Here are the solutions:

  • a. -2.63 + 33 = 30.37
  • b. -4 - (-1.07) = -4 + 1.07 = -2.93
  • c. 0.74 + (-2) = 0.74 - 2 = -1.26
  • d. -3 - 0.356 = -3.356

The rules applied here are straightforward. When adding two numbers with the same sign, we add their magnitudes and keep the common sign. When adding two numbers with different signs, we subtract the smaller magnitude from the larger magnitude and keep the sign of the number with the larger magnitude. In subtraction, we change the sign of the number being subtracted and then apply the rules for addition.
